About The Position

Columbia Grammar & Preparatory School seeks an outstanding, student-focused Computer Science Teacher to help develop an expanding technology curriculum. This role involves teaching Middle School computer science classes, co-teaching 9th-Grade Robotics classes, and teaching intermediate and advanced high-school electives in Computer Science (Python & Java), Robotics, Design, Engineering, and Fabrication. The middle school curriculum follows Project Lead the Way, utilizing activities, projects, and problem-based learning with real-world applications. Educators must be certified by Project Lead the Way, with CGPS covering all associated training costs.

Responsibilities

  • Teach Middle School Technology classes, following the PLTW Design and Modeling course for 6th grade, Computer Science for Innovators & Makers for 7th grade, and in Automation & Robotics in 8th grade
  • Collaborate with the Technology Department Head and department colleagues on instructional practices, assessment practices, and enhancements to the curriculum
  • Model and teach acceptable use of technology and digital citizenship concepts and skills, including AI Literacy
  • Lead clubs or robotics teams, as assigned
  • Co-teach 9th grade Robotics classes
  • Develop and teach intermediate and advanced Computer Science, Robotics, and Engineering courses at the high school level (grades 9 through 12.)
  • Organize and maintain the innovation and design lab (i.e robotics supplies, 3D printers, laser cutters, etc.)
  • Collaborate with faculty in other departments to explore opportunities for interdisciplinary projects.
  • Provide faculty, students, and staff with guidance on using educational technology.
  • Lead and advise the Prep School Robotics League Teams
  • Demonstrate effective classroom management and the ability to establish and maintain a collaborative, supportive learning environment
  • Establish student safety protocols for tools and equipment
